| /**
 | |
|  * qbman_swp_fq_force() - Force the FQ to fully scheduled state
 | |
|  * @s:    the software portal object
 | |
|  * @fqid: the index of frame queue to be forced
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* Force eligible will force a tentatively-scheduled FQ to be fully-scheduled
 | |
|  * and thus be available for selection by any channel-dequeuing behaviour (push
 | |
|  * or pull). If the FQ is subsequently "dequeued" from the channel and is still
 | |
|  * empty at the time this happens, the resulting dq_entry will have no FD.
 | |
|  * (qbman_result_DQ_fd() will return NULL.)
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* Return 0 for success, or negative error code for failure.
 | |
|  */
 | |
| static inline int qbman_swp_fq_force(struct qbman_swp *s, u32 fqid)
 | |
| {
 | |
| 	return qbman_swp_alt_fq_state(s, fqid, QBMAN_FQ_FORCE);
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| /**
 | |
|  * qbman_swp_fq_xon() - sets FQ flow-control to XON
 | |
|  * @s:    the software portal object
 | |
|  * @fqid: the index of frame queue
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* This setting doesn't affect enqueues to the FQ, just dequeues.
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* Return 0 for success, or negative error code for failure.
 | |
|  */
 | |
| static inline int qbman_swp_fq_xon(struct qbman_swp *s, u32 fqid)
 | |
| {
 | |
| 	return qbman_swp_alt_fq_state(s, fqid, QBMAN_FQ_XON);
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| /**
 | |
|  * qbman_swp_fq_xoff() - sets FQ flow-control to XOFF
 | |
|  * @s:    the software portal object
 | |
|  * @fqid: the index of frame queue
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* This setting doesn't affect enqueues to the FQ, just dequeues.
 | |
|  * XOFF FQs will remain in the tenatively-scheduled state, even when
 | |
|  * non-empty, meaning they won't be selected for scheduled dequeuing.
 | |
|  * If a FQ is changed to XOFF after it had already become truly-scheduled
 | |
|  * to a channel, and a pull dequeue of that channel occurs that selects
 | |
|  * that FQ for dequeuing, then the resulting dq_entry will have no FD.
 | |
|  * (qbman_result_DQ_fd() will return NULL.)
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* Return 0 for success, or negative error code for failure.
 | |
|  */
 | |
| static inline int qbman_swp_fq_xoff(struct qbman_swp *s, u32 fqid)
 | |
| {
 | |
| 	return qbman_swp_alt_fq_state(s, fqid, QBMAN_FQ_XOFF);
 | |
| }

| /* If the user has been allocated a channel object that is going to generate
 | |
|  * CDANs to another channel, then the qbman_swp_CDAN* functions will be
 | |
|  * necessary.
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* CDAN-enabled channels only generate a single CDAN notification, after which
 | |
|  * they need to be reenabled before they'll generate another. The idea is
 | |
|  * that pull dequeuing will occur in reaction to the CDAN, followed by a
 | |
|  * reenable step. Each function generates a distinct command to hardware, so a
 | |
|  * combination function is provided if the user wishes to modify the "context"
 | |
|  * (which shows up in each CDAN message) each time they reenable, as a single
 | |
|  * command to hardware.
 | |
|  */
